Samuel Colt (July 22, 1814 – January 10, 1862) was an American industrialist and inventor from Hartford, United States. He established Colt's Patent Fire-Arms Manufacturing Company, making mass production of revolvers commercially viable. His innovations significantly reshaped 19th-century manufacturing.

Notable Works or Contributions
Samuel Colt's most significant contribution revolved around the mass production of revolvers. He conceived and implemented methods that allowed these complex firearms to be manufactured on an unprecedented scale. This innovation transformed personal defense and military armaments.
His work was not limited to a single design, but rather the creation of a system for efficient production. As an engineer, inventor, and design engineer, he focused on precision and interchangeability. This approach ultimately made his manufacturing company a leader in its field.
